Looks like Tory Lanez has finally mustered the courage to address his shooting incident with the female rapper Megan Thee Stallion back in July. The Canadian rapper logged into this Twitter account to make the big announcement where he apologized for his silence and then revealed that he has got some time today to speak on the matter.

His tweet read, “To my fans ... I’m sorry for my silence .... but respectfully .. I got time today ...... 9 PM PST.”



 

The ‘Say It’ hit-maker had completely isolated himself from all his social media accounts and as we noted, he shared his last post back in July. Whereas, Megan Thee Stallion, who got injured in the shooting incident, has addressed the issue several times on social media. It is also being rumored that the hip-hop artist decided to deal with his grief after the Atlanta rapper TI spoke to him on the matter.

According to Complex, in one of his earlier Instagram Live sessions, TI had revealed, “I spoke to Tory Lanez and he said the shit didn’t happen like that. I said, ‘Well, you need to be saying something, bruh. How did it happen?’ And he said he couldn’t say nothing about how it did actually happen.” TI had also expressed his concern towards the safety of Black women. He added, “Megan should know that everyone has her back because Black Women are the “the most attacked, least protected and least defended. We can’t allow nobody, myself included, to be out here goddamn letting off shots at women in bikinis. Now, I just have a problem with that.”
